Russia strikes Kyiv overnight, killing at least 9 and injuring 28 including 4 children, Mayor Vitaliy Klitschko says.
At least 9 people were killed and 28 others, including 4 children, were injured in an overnight Russian attack on Ukraine's capital Kyiv, according to Mayor Vitaliy Klitschko.
